Default Chapter 2 problem

In Chapter 2 page 23 Figure 2-12:

The Options dialog shown there has a C# option under Text Editor. On my computer the only two optons showing under Text Editor are Basic and HTML. C# and All Languages are nowhere to be seen.

I have open CodeFile1.cs viewing the C# code for Ch07Ex02, so I have C# loaded as part of VS2005. I have the full version, running under Vista Ultimate.

I am looking for the option to Display Line Numbers in the code window.

Ooops, just solved the problem. I had overlooked the "Show all settings" check box at the bottom of the Options dialog form.
